About 8 Glen View
8 Glen View is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Halifax (HX1 2YL). It has a recorded floor area of 113 m² (around 1221 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2010) shows an E (score 49),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The latest certificate is from March 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 1997–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£179,000 is 32.6%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£111/sq ft) was about 32.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 11 years since the last transfer (March 2015). 2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 1 refused. At 113 m² it's 19.5%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(141 m² median across 13 EPCs).
